Which One Of The Following Is A Correct Boolean Representation? Xy'z: 100 Xyz':100 Xyz : 100 Xy'z' : 100

by ADMIN 105 views

In computer science, boolean representations are used to express logical operations and are a fundamental concept in programming and electronics. Boolean representations are used to simplify complex logical expressions and make them easier to understand and work with. In this article, we will explore the concept of boolean representations and examine which of the given options is a correct boolean representation.

What is a Boolean Representation?

A boolean representation is a way of expressing a logical operation using a combination of variables and logical operators. Boolean representations are used to simplify complex logical expressions and make them easier to understand and work with. In a boolean representation, each variable can take on one of two values: true or false.

Types of Boolean Representations

There are several types of boolean representations, including:

  • AND: The AND operator is used to combine two or more variables. The result of the AND operation is true only if all the variables are true.
  • OR: The OR operator is used to combine two or more variables. The result of the OR operation is true if any of the variables are true.
  • NOT: The NOT operator is used to negate a variable. The result of the NOT operation is true if the variable is false and false if the variable is true.
  • XOR: The XOR operator is used to combine two variables. The result of the XOR operation is true if one and only one of the variables is true.

Understanding the Given Options

Now that we have a basic understanding of boolean representations, let's examine the given options:

  • xy'z: This option represents a boolean expression where x and z are variables and y is negated.
  • xyz': This option represents a boolean expression where x, y, and z are variables and y is negated.
  • xy'z': This option represents a boolean expression where x and z are variables and y is negated.
  • xyz: This option represents a boolean expression where x, y, and z are variables.

Which Option is a Correct Boolean Representation?

To determine which option is a correct boolean representation, we need to examine each option carefully.

  • xy'z: This option is a correct boolean representation because it correctly represents a boolean expression where x and z are variables and y is negated.
  • xyz': This option is not a correct boolean representation because it incorrectly represents a boolean expression where y is negated.
  • xy'z': This option is not a correct boolean representation because it incorrectly represents a boolean expression where z is negated.
  • xyz: This option is not a correct boolean representation because it does not represent a boolean expression where any of the variables are negated.

Conclusion

In conclusion, the correct boolean representation is xy'z. This option correctly represents a boolean expression where x and z are variables and y is negated. Boolean representations are an important concept in computer science and are used to simplify complex logical expressions and make them easier to understand and work with.

Common Boolean Representation Mistakes

When working with boolean representations, it's easy to make mistakes. Here are some common mistakes to avoid:

  • Incorrectly representing a boolean expression: Make sure to carefully examine each option and ensure that it correctly represents a boolean expression.
  • Negating the wrong variable: Make sure to correctly negate the variable in the boolean expression.
  • Using the wrong operator: Make sure to use the correct operator in the boolean expression.

Real-World Applications of Boolean Representations

Boolean representations have many real-world applications, including:

  • Digital Electronics: Boolean representations are used to design and implement digital circuits.
  • Programming: Boolean representations are used in programming languages to express logical operations.
  • Artificial Intelligence: Boolean representations are used in artificial intelligence to express logical operations and make decisions.

Conclusion

In conclusion, boolean representations are an important concept in computer science and are used to simplify complex logical expressions and make them easier to understand and work with. By understanding the concept of boolean representations and avoiding common mistakes, you can effectively use boolean representations in your work.

Final Thoughts

In our previous article, we explored the concept of boolean representations and examined which of the given options is a correct boolean representation. In this article, we will answer some frequently asked questions about boolean representations.

Q: What is a boolean representation?

A: A boolean representation is a way of expressing a logical operation using a combination of variables and logical operators. Boolean representations are used to simplify complex logical expressions and make them easier to understand and work with.

Q: What are the different types of boolean representations?

A: There are several types of boolean representations, including:

  • AND: The AND operator is used to combine two or more variables. The result of the AND operation is true only if all the variables are true.
  • OR: The OR operator is used to combine two or more variables. The result of the OR operation is true if any of the variables are true.
  • NOT: The NOT operator is used to negate a variable. The result of the NOT operation is true if the variable is false and false if the variable is true.
  • XOR: The XOR operator is used to combine two variables. The result of the XOR operation is true if one and only one of the variables is true.

Q: How do I determine which option is a correct boolean representation?

A: To determine which option is a correct boolean representation, you need to examine each option carefully. Make sure to correctly represent the boolean expression and use the correct operator.

Q: What are some common mistakes to avoid when working with boolean representations?

A: Some common mistakes to avoid when working with boolean representations include:

  • Incorrectly representing a boolean expression: Make sure to carefully examine each option and ensure that it correctly represents a boolean expression.
  • Negating the wrong variable: Make sure to correctly negate the variable in the boolean expression.
  • Using the wrong operator: Make sure to use the correct operator in the boolean expression.

Q: What are some real-world applications of boolean representations?

A: Boolean representations have many real-world applications, including:

  • Digital Electronics: Boolean representations are used to design and implement digital circuits.
  • Programming: Boolean representations are used in programming languages to express logical operations.
  • Artificial Intelligence: Boolean representations are used in artificial intelligence to express logical operations and make decisions.

Q: How do I use boolean representations in programming?

A: Boolean representations are used in programming languages to express logical operations. You can use boolean representations to create conditional statements, loops, and functions.

Q: What are some benefits of using boolean representations?

A: Some benefits of using boolean representations include:

  • Simplifying complex logical expressions: Boolean representations can simplify complex logical expressions and make them easier to understand and work with.
  • Improving code readability: Boolean representations can improve code readability by making it easier to understand and work with complex logical expressions.
  • Reducing errors: Boolean representations can reduce errors by making it easier to understand and work with complex logical expressions.

Q: What are some challenges of using boolean representations?

A: Some challenges of using boolean representations include:

  • Understanding boolean logic: Boolean representations require a good understanding of boolean logic and how to use it to simplify complex logical expressions.
  • Avoiding common mistakes: Boolean representations require careful attention to detail to avoid common mistakes such as incorrectly representing a boolean expression or using the wrong operator.
  • Using the correct operator: Boolean representations require the use of the correct operator to ensure that the boolean expression is correctly represented.

Conclusion

In conclusion, boolean representations are an important concept in computer science and are used to simplify complex logical expressions and make them easier to understand and work with. By understanding the concept of boolean representations and avoiding common mistakes, you can effectively use boolean representations in your work. Whether you're working in digital electronics, programming, or artificial intelligence, boolean representations are an essential tool to have in your toolkit.